OPERATION INSTRUCTIONS
NOTE: For this Inverter to work properly, your power source must provide nominal
12 volts DC, and the power source must provide enough current to operate a load
of 100 Watts or under.
Place the Inverter on a dry, flat, level surface capable of supporting the weight of the
unit. Make sure the Inverter has adequate ventilation and is not in direct sunlight.
Connect the 12 volt DC Cigarette Lighter Connector to the Inverter.
Connect the 12 volt DC Cigarette Lighter Plug to the vehicle’s Cigarette Lighter
Receptacle.
Press the Power Switch on the Inverter to turn the unit on. The LED in the Power
Switch will illuminate a dim BLUE indicating the Inverter is receiving 12 volt DC
power.
NOTE: If the Inverter does not turn on, check to make sure the vehicle’s ignition
switch is actually powering the Cigarette Lighter Receptacle. Some vehicles require
the ignition switch to be turned on.
Plug the 115 volt AC device you wish to power into the 115 volt AC Outlet on the
Inverter or the USB powered tool/appliance into the Inverter’s USB Power Port. The
tool/appliance must not use more than 100 (total) watts during continuous operation,
otherwise it may overload the Inverter.
NOTE: The Inverter’s USB Power Port does not support data communica-
tions. It only provides 5 volt/500 mA DC maximum power to an external USB
powered device. USB power output is not controlled by the Power Switch of
the Inverter. USB power is always on when the Cigarette Lighter Power Cord
is connected to a 12 volt DC power source.
Operate the tool/appliance normally.
NOTE: The Inverter will not operate tools/appliances that generate heat such
as hair dryers, electric blankets, microwave ovens, toasters, etc.
Protective Features
Low battery voltage: Though not harmful to the Inverter, this condition could dam-
age the power source. In this case, the Inverter will automatically shut down when
DC input voltage falls below 10.2 volts DC.
Input voltage too high: This situation can damage the Inverter. To avoid dam-
age, the Inverter will automatically shut down when DC input voltage exceeds 15.0
volts.
